Automatic Transmission

Shift Lock Release

This allows you to move the shift
lever out of Park if the normal

method of pushing on the brake
pedal and pressing the release
button does not work.

1. Set the Parking brake.

2. Remove the key from the ignition

switch.

3. Put a cloth on the edge of the Shift

Lock Release slot cover next to

the shift lever.
Use a small flat-tipped screwdriver
or small metal plate (neither are
included in the tool kit) to remove
the cover. Carefully pry off the
edge of the cover.

4. Insert the key in the Shift Lock

Release slot.

5. Push down on the key while you

press the release button on the

shift lever and move the shift lever
out of Park to Neutral.

6. Remove the key from the shift

lock release slot, then reinstall the

cover.
Depress the brake pedal and
restart the engine.

If you need to use the Shift Lock
Release, it means your car is
developing a problem. Have the car
checked by your Acura dealer.
